Frequently Asked Questions

1. What is the difference between an eSignature and a digital signature?

An eSignature is an electronic approval, such as a typed or drawn name added to a document. It confirms intent but does not encrypt or lock the document.

A digital signature uses a verified certificate (such as IdentTrust®) and encryption technology to authenticate the signer’s identity and make the document tamper-evident. If the document changes after signing, the signature becomes invalid.

3. Is a digital signature legally valid for engineering reports?

Yes. When issued by a trusted Certificate Authority and applied in accordance with the licensing board's requirements, digital signatures are legally valid and enforceable.
